应用程序商店

欧特克开发人员网络

Autodesk应用商店- 3ds Max开发人员的信息

本指南适用于刚开始在Autodesk App store上发布插件和其他内容的开发人员和内容提供商,包括免费、试用或收费版本。它概述了最佳实践指南和发行商在为Autodesk App Store创建产品时需要遵循的一些要求。beplay官网客服电话这些指南旨在确保Autodesk App Store的用户在从商店下载多个产品时具有一致的体验。beplay官网客服电话

需求

根据内容的类型,可能会有不同的要求。请阅读以下部分了解详细信息。

所有内容类型

我们需要您提供的大部分信息是通过您提交内容时填写的网络表格收集的。这包括收集信息以自动生成HTML快速入门页面,该页面包含在您的产品下载中并可在线查看。其他要求包括:

  • 兼容性

    您的产品必须与3ds Max 2024相关(并且可用),并且必须在3ds Max 2024支持的任何Windows操作系统上运行。您还可以说明与3ds Max 2023/2022/2021/2020/2019的兼容性。

    您的产品必须与3ds Max产品的任何高级版本一起工作。例如,如果您的应用程序与3ds Max套件一起工作,它也必须与3ds Max的标准版本一起工作。

  • HTML帮助页

    作为提交过程的一部分提供的文档信息用于创建标准html页面。这些信息必须允许用户快速了解如何使用您的产品。您可以参考这个标准文档中的其他信息(例如,在您的网站上发布的其他帮助文件)。自动生成的HTML页面将使用您在向商店提交产品时提供的信息创建,您将被提示在提交过程中提供这些信息。

  • 准备好了吗?

    您的产品必须在安装后立即准备好运行。它必须不要求用户手动复制或注册文件,或手动编辑3ds Max设置(如支持路径)。

    如果您使用许可系统,那么它必须允许您的产品在用户安装后立即运行。这意味着您的应用程序要么允许即时激活(例如,在线激活),要么允许具有足够长的宽限期的完整功能,以便您向客户发送激活信息。

  • 用户权限

    如果您不使用我们提供的标准安装程序模板,或者如果您的安装程序或产品需要更高的用户权限(大于Windows 7/8.1/10/11标准用户)来安装,那么这必须非常清楚地记录在商店中显示的产品描述中。

  • 产品的稳定性

    你的产品应该是稳定的,并且不会以我们认为不合适的方式表现或改变3ds Max的行为(例如,阻止标准功能,阻止其他插件的功能,导致数据丢失,等等)。

插件

插件的附加要求有:

    • 插件必须包含工具栏按钮和/或菜单,以便在适用时访问主命令。安装到其他典型UI方面的插件也很好。例如,一个修饰符插件将在典型的修饰符UI中显示自己。
    • 必须使用插件清单作为加载机制。这通常是一个packagecontent .xml文件。

独立应用程序和其他内容

没有与3ds Max集成的产品没有额外的要求。beplay官网客服电话这可能包括电子书、视频教程、行业专用计算器、连接到云服务的连接器等等。

的指导方针

  • 使用捆绑和XML文件3ds Max 2024/2023/2022/2021/2020/2019插件

    使用3ds Max 2024/2023/2022/2021/2020/2019插件的包和XML文件作为默认位置,我们将使用“所有用户”程序数据位置来放置插件清单:%ProgramData%\Autodesk\ApplicationPlugins

    插件文件将包含在一个名为“”的特定文件夹中,PackageContents.xml文件(由我们为应用程序创建的安装程序创建)将与应用程序所需的文件一起存储在这个bundle文件夹中:

    XML包含一系列XML标记,这些标记描述包的内容,包括应用程序的各种组件。这些标签将定义从哪里加载应用程序,以及有关应用程序的详细信息,例如它支持的版本。

    查看插件包的详细信息:https://help.autodesk.com/view/MAXDEV/2024/ENU/?guid=plugin_package

  • 使用自动装弹系统

    我们强烈建议您使用自动加载器机制来部署插件。文档中记录了自动加载包所需格式的信息在这里。

    你也可以下载一些已经在Autodesk应用商店提供的免费插件,并研究它们的格式,比如Autodesk插件的一个月的样本(例如,爆炸几何)。

  • 最终用户许可协议

    ADN团队为你的应用创建的安装程序包含一个按钮,允许用户在应用安装期间查看标准的最终用户许可协议(EULA)。

    注意:此EULA不可修改。如果你想在你的应用程序中包含你自己的EULA,你可以:

    • 从标准HTM帮助文件文本中引用您的EULA,或者
    • 在应用程序第一次运行时显示EULA,并要求用户在应用程序运行之前接受它
  • 特殊注意事项

    如果您的应用程序或内容有任何特殊要求,并且标准安装程序模板无法处理,请与我们联系。

    例如,如果你有特定的要求,你的应用程序写入到一个单一的用户,我们可以创建安装程序,只安装到当前用户。

    对于需要自定义安装的任何其他特殊需求,您可以以Windows Installer合并模块(.msm)文件。我们会将您的短信文件与Windows安装程序(msi)文件。此类场景的示例包括:为您正在使用的许可系统的注册表写入条目,安装其他供应商的依赖组件,以及运行自定义脚本。

    如需更多信息,请与我们联系appsubmissions@autodesk.com。

更多的信息

ADN团队将帮助你成为Autodesk App Store上成功的发行商。我们会尽我们所能帮助你。如果您在阅读了这些指南和其他文档后还有任何问题www.ocatasi.com/developapps、电子邮件appsubmissions@autodesk.com。

感谢您参与欧特克应用商店。

资源

免费访问autodesk软件

大多数欧特克产品都提供试用版。beplay官网客服电话今天下载免费的30天试用版。您也可以通过加入ADN的标准或专业会员级别来获得用于开发的欧特克桌面软件。

欧特克云技术

在您自己的web和移动应用程序中使用欧特克基于云的软件和组件所需的所有信息和资源都可以在欧特克Forge开发人员门户网站上找到。轻松访问Forge api和文档、教程、GitHub示例、支持等。

遵循:

欢迎${RESELLERNAME}客户

请选择加入以获得经销商支持

我同意Autodesk可以与${RESELLERNAME}共享我的姓名和电子邮件地址,以便${RESELLERNAME}提供安装支持并向我发送营销通信。我明白经销商将是负责如何使用和管理这些数据的一方。

需要电子邮件 输入的电子邮箱无效。

$ {RESELLERNAME}
Baidu
map